Patterijärjestelmät
Patterijärjestelmät refer to radiator systems used for heating buildings. These systems typically consist of a central boiler that heats water, which is then circulated through a network of pipes to radiators located in various rooms. The hot water transfers heat to the radiators, which in turn warm the surrounding air through convection and radiation. As the water cools, it returns to the boiler to be reheated, completing the cycle.
